I installed 3.6.0.2 today, and have a problem with the Anaphraseus
extension.
The extension hasn't been working for some time, but now, I get a error
message from LibO:

a Scripting Framework error occurred while executing Basic script
vnd.sun.star.script:LibAnaphrase.Install.removeAnaphraseus
language=Basic&Location=application

Message: The following Basic script could not be found:
library: 'LibAnaphrase'
module: 'Install'
method: 'RemoveAnaphraseus'
location: 'application'

This window now appears every time I close a document...
How to get rid of Anaphraseus (it doesn't work anyway because pf some
conflict with Google Translate or such).

BTW: Anaphraseus is kind of a clone of WordFast (for MSWord), a CAT tool.
